Hate and fear on the part of Polk is quite unlikely. They were of different political persuasions and Taylor was a loyal and obedient officer who served President Polk well in the Mexican American War. Polk was true to his pledge and did not seek a second term as President, and Taylor used his popularity gained in the Mexican American War as a route to the White House.

Adolf Hitler in 1935 declared that Sioux Indians were of the Aryan race. Therefore, by extension, all American Indians where considered Aryans. In addition, many pro-Nazi organizations, such as the German-American Bund, sought out an alliance with American Indian organizations like the American Indian Federation. This was supposedly done under Hitlers command. So no, he did not hate Native Americans.
